Output 654b899506872d89fd1b516154a8353a664ac8cf12952e81b5b2186d8b15a5b6:0

value
19908044
script pubkey
OP_0 OP_PUSHBYTES_20 daf3ad0f60c3a8da6f84a7252a3fcb2bf2ca2263
address
bc1qmte66rmqcw5d5muy5ujj507t90ev5gnrzxm4sd
transaction
654b899506872d89fd1b516154a8353a664ac8cf12952e81b5b2186d8b15a5b6